Sonix

Páginas: 2 (345 palabras) Publicado: 14 de marzo de 2013
Funcionamiento

Lo que define los ordenadores modernos y los diferencia del resto de máquinas es que estos pueden ser programados . Se puede dar una lista de instrucciones (el programa) alordenador y éste las guardará y llevará a cabo en algún momento.
En la mayoría de casos, las instrucciones de los ordenadores son simples: añadir un número a otro, mover unos datos de un lugar a otro, enviarun mensaje a un dispositivo externo, etc. Estas instrucciones se leen desde la memoria, y en general son ejecutadas en el mismo orden en que han sido dadas. Hay pero instrucciones especiales paraindicar al ordenador que ha de saltar (adelante o atrás) hacia algún otro punto del programa, y ​​continuar ejecutándose desde allí. Estas instrucciones se denominan instrucciones de salto (o ramas).Incluso se puede hacer que estas instrucciones sean condicionales, por lo que se pueden ejecutar diferentes instrucciones en función del resultado de alguna operación anterior, o de algún acontecimientoexterno. Muchos ordenadores soportan directamente subrutinas, proporcionando un tipo de salto que "recuerda" el lugar desde donde ha saltado hacia otra instrucción, para retornar a ella cuando lasubrutina haya terminado y continuar ejecutando desde ese punto.
La ejecución de un programa se puede comparar con leer un libro. Aunque una persona normalmente leerá cada letra y línea secuencialmente,también puede echar atrás en el texto, o saltarse párrafos enteros de escaso interés. De forma similar, un ordenador puede ir atrás y repetir las instrucciones de alguna sección del programa una yotra vez, hasta que se cumpla alguna condición interna. Esto se llama flujo de control del programa, que es lo que permite al ordenador ejecutar tareas repetidamente sin intervención humana.Comparativamente, una persona usando una calculadora puede hacer las operaciones aritméticas básicas como sumar dos números con pocos pasos. Pero sumar todos los números del 1 al 1000 requeriría miles de...
Leer documento completo

Regístrate para leer el documento completo.

Conviértase en miembro formal de Buenas Tareas

INSCRÍBETE - ES GRATIS